#1d622e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d622e is composed of 11.4% red, 38.4%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 70.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 53.1%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 134.8 degrees, a saturation of 54.3% and a lightness of 24.9%. #1d622e color hex could be obtained by blending #3ac45c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#1d622e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1d622e has RGB values of R:29, G:98, B:46 and CMYK values of C:0.7, M:0, Y:0.53,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 1925678.
